Output 51acf93c2c86547ca2c0cce0c85c493e9fc3cd07b6955283d81c4fcc23a9c0b1:0

value
2066828201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f930bbb08b1c1296750a7824e74eb913da73dc7a OP_EQUAL
address
3QQcZMCNrjzCq1qeoXVYQ53feGKLCXWJRE
transaction
51acf93c2c86547ca2c0cce0c85c493e9fc3cd07b6955283d81c4fcc23a9c0b1
spent
true